What is TikTok Ads?

TikTok Ads is the advertising and growth platform for businesses and creators, typically used alongside Business Center (centralized asset & role management for ad accounts, pixels, audiences, etc.) and Ads Manager (campaign operations and permissions at the ad-account level). The standard practice: invite members in Business Center, assign roles and asset scope; then configure access levels to the ad account in Ads Manager—enabling fine-grained, auditable collaboration without sharing passwords.

Challenges & solutions for sharing TikTok Ads accounts

Key risks cluster around inconsistent device/network profiles, credential security, and asset-permission governance. The solution: keep device fingerprints stable with MasLogin, minimize password exposure, and rely on Business Center/Ads Manager role-based access for segregation of duties and auditability.

Common sharing challenges

  • Frequent logins from different locations/devices create conflicting fingerprints and geo-profiles, triggering CAPTCHA, login confirmations, or temporary limits.
  • Password sharing among multiple people makes distribution uncontrollable; offboarding and access revocation are difficult—creating compliance and asset risks.
  • Unclear split of permissions between Business Center and Ads Manager blurs ops/data/buying responsibilities—hard to audit and hold accountable.
  • Remote desktop/same-machine handoffs depend on host bandwidth, add latency, hinder parallel work, and don’t scale.
  • Cross-border network instability causes sessions and cookies to expire, disrupting schedules and campaign cadence.
  • Frequent 2FA/login prompts reduce team productivity and raise operational costs.
